Abstract
Through the design of an architecture school for Harvard University on the site presently occupied by Gund Hall, this thesis seeks to address the issue of defining architecture as an expressive endeavor--as a way of naming the essence of a given place, in all its cultural, sociological, historical and geophysical complexity--while simultaneously making a personal and contextually responsible statement.
